A rare, fine quality, life-size nineteenth century bronze model of an 'Italian Greyhound drinking from a Bowl, startled by a Frog' by Alfred Jacquemart (French, 1824-1896). This bronze was produced using the sand casting process at the Paillard Foundry, Paris. It has a medium brown patina with reddy undertones.
